Reality And Dreams Poem by Frederick Nellist

Reality And Dreams



Counting the pieces of your broken dream
Life's picture destroyed or so it may seem
Reality is not possible without feeling pain
There is no place to hide, you can't abstain.

Reality is truth, it will always prevail
Bear this in mind before setting sail
When painting dreams in your minds eye
Give thought to others don't aim too high.

Plan your dreams, the world won't stay still
Time is the essence we don't have it to kill
Learn by mistakes then leave them behind
When your mind is certain go with the tide.

Don't give up hope there'll always be crying
Never let failure be for the want of trying
When you are cetain you've found your niche
Your conscience clear, press the switch.

Escaping reality is not part of the dream
Frustration will often make you scream
Moderation in all things for your own sake
Paint a dream with beauty, it won't break.
